Zuhr Namaz How Many Rakat
The Dhuhr prayer is performed in the early afternoon period when the sun crosses the overhead mark. This prayer serves as a spiritual, physical break in the day, helping Muslims reconnect and recharge their faith.
Total Zohar Namaz Rakat:
- 4 Sunnah Mu’akkadah (Recommended)
- 4 Fard (Obligatory)
- 2 Sunnah Mu’akkadah (Recommended)
- 2 Nafl (Optional)
What Is The Number Of Rak’ah Duha Prayer?
There is no definitive text describing the Duha prayer limits since research shows the Prophet (blessings and peace of Allah be upon him) performed Duha with four rak’ahs as well as any number greater than four and up to eight rak’ahs on the day Makkah fell.
